Project PC2OBJECTIVE: To see what your voice looks like in electrical form.Speaker MicrophoneA speaker uses electrical energy to create mechanical vib
Smooth, well-rounded, and repetitive waveforms (in oscilloscope mode) have nearly all of their ener-gy at a specific frequency. “Square” or “rectangul

Looking at Electronic Signals using the WINSCOPE Software:Electronics engineers use specialized test equipment to “see” electronic signals and make pe
